Qatar – Wikitravel
“You can travel to Qatar by bus from/through Saudi Arabia, there are fixed bus routes, within Qatar, although mostly used by men only. However, customs can take up to 4 hours especially at night and you will not be treated nearly as well as if you fly into Doha. The cheapest airline is SAUDIA and costs c.”

Qatar travel advice – GOV.UK
“12 Dec 2017 … Restrictions on entry to the UAE have also been placed on certain holders of Qatari Residence Permits. … All flights between Qatar and Saudi Arabia, United Arab Emirates, Egypt and Bahrain are suspended until further notice. These measures are likely to lead to some disruption for travellers in the region.”

Qatar Travel Guide and Travel Information | World Travel Guide
“About Qatar. The eyes of the world are on Qatar right now. In just forty years, this small Gulf state has been catapulted from one of the poorest countries in the region to the richest (per capita) in the world. Fuelled by oil and natural gas revenue, Qatar is developing at breakneck speed, and everything from universities to …”
